There's even an opportunity they might cancel your policy under certain situations. Let's say you unintentionally crash your automobile into a tree. You have a $1,000 deductible on your crash coverage, and it would cost you $1,200 to fix your vehicle. Is it worth going through the insurance coverage claim process for a $200 insurance coverage payment and higher insurance premiums? Most likely not.

Now it's time to document what you can from the scene of the accident and gather info from all the celebrations included.

Make sure you get the following: Call, address and contact number of the other motorist( s) and an image of their driver's license, if possible Insurance coverage numbers Year, make, model and license plate numbers of all the automobiles involved Pictures of the accident from all sides and angles Detailed notes from any discussions you had with individuals included with the accident If you're hurt and need medical attention, you'll likewise desire to hold on to any doctor reports, medical expenses and other paperwork you get for treatment of your accident-related injuries.

Here are some fundamental concerns you'll desire to ask your insurance coverage agent: If you remain in a vehicle mishap and the other motorist is at fault, you'll likely sue with their insurance business. But, in the majority of other cases, you'll submit a claim with your own insurance coverage provider. No matter the case, you'll still desire to call your own insurer and keep them in the loop.
In any case, as soon as you get an excellent manage on the damage done and have all the needed info you require, you should submit attempt to file your insurance coverage claim as quickly as reasonably possible. When you sue, you'll be asked to provide some basic information, such as where and when the mishap or occurrence occurred, contact information for everybody involved and a description of what happened.

It's your choice! Now what? After you file your claim, the insurer may send out an insurance adjuster to examine the accident and the damage done. Think about an adjuster as the insurance version of Sherlock Holmesminus the pipe and strange hat. Throughout the investigation, the insurance coverage adjuster will take a look at all the realities to get to the bottom of what took place.
Oh, and another thing: If you're handling another insurance company's adjuster, remember their goal is to spend as little cash as possible. That's why it's seriously crucial to completely document the mishap and be completely honest about your injuries and all parts of the accidentjust in case they attempt to minimize your losses.

Even if the accident appears minor, it's important to let your insurer understand about the incident and to find out whether your car insurance plan covers you for the specific loss. Numerous insurance providers now use apps that permit you to report a claim, inspect the status, upload pictures, check your deductible, arrange an appraisal, reserve a rental vehicle and request repayments for pulling and glass claims.
Your insurer will need a "evidence of claim" kind and, if you filled one out at the scene of the accident, a copy of the authorities report. Your insurance provider might have a feature on its website that enables you to keep track of the development of your claim. Take these actions to file an auto insurance claim: Call your agent, whether you are at fault or not. Follow the instructions your representative gives you to provide all documentation related to the mishap and file your claim.
Keep copies of all your documents and bills connected to the mishap. Write down in-depth notes following discussions about the accident. You need to understand who you talked with and what they said, at what date and time, and how to get in touch with the individual. Learn from your agent: Time constraints for filing your claims and submitting costs.
